A huge storm passed over the US territory of Guam bringing destructive winds and forcing residents to stock up with supplies and head for emergency shelters. Typhoon Mawar became the strongest storm to approach the territory in decades as rains and winds reached the island on Wednesday. The typhoon was forecast to arrive as a Category 4 storm but could strengthen to a Category 5.
